Anyhow while on my downward spiral my brain was kind enough to send memory flashes of me reading the "WONK" series, that's right...WONK...as in World Of New Krypton and so I decided I'd have a lil' bit of an indulgence and finish reading up the series. I'm not sure what people's sentiments 'bout this series are, but, I enjoyed it...maybe 'cuz it was a break from the monotonous and tedious life I lead at the moment, and a lil' bit of colour, dialogue, action and a storyline is what I needed to add that spice to my life :P. But all said and done, I enjoyed the series and the entirety of the story. It's a concept that has been touched on before, and you see a bit of it in the Dean Cain, Teri Hatcher "Lois and Clark: The New Adventures of Superman" series, I guess more so twoards the end of Season 3/beginning of Season 4. However that being said, the follow-up Superman solo series titled "Grounded" is one that I'm having an absolute blast reading. This series resonates with my initial statements and sentiments 'bout finding that one thing that just clicks with you and understands you best during certain moments of your life. I guess I found something to keep my footing and keep me grounded with the "Grounded" series, and I know for a fact that this is one of those issues/series that's going on my collector's shelf.
